directoryThe extensions/
directory contains embedder-specific, not-web-exposed APIs (e.g., not-web-exposed APIs for Chromium OS etc). The directory is useful to implement embedder-specific, not-web-exposed APIs using Blink technologies for web-exposed APIs like WebIDL, V8 bindings and Oilpan.
Remember that you should not implement any web-exposed APIs in extensions/
. Web-exposed APIs should go through the standardization process and be implemented in core/
or modules/
. Also, per the Chromium contributor guideline, code that is not used by Chromium should not be added to extensions/
.
In terms of dependencies, extensions/
can depend on modules/
, core/
and platform/
, but not vice versa.
The extensions/
directory contains sub-directories for individual embedders (e.g., extensions/chromeos/
). Each sub-directory is linked into the Blink link unit only when the embedder is built.
